Bandera County commissioners agreed with the county judge and the county fire marshal on Thursday, Oct. 22, that excessively dry conditions had created a hazardous condition in the county and voted to reimplement a countywide ban on outdoor burning of trash and brush piles.
“We held off as long as we could,” said County Judge Richard Evans after commissioners’ court voted unanimously to implement the ban beginning Thursday.
